Answer #1

Step 1: Identify the highest and lowest activities

  The highest activity level is 70 Hours in week 4.
  The lowest activity level is 40 Hours in week 6.

Step 2: Calculate variable cost per unit

Difference between highest and lowest activity units and their corresponding costs are used to calculate the variable cost per unit using the formula given above.

Variable cost per unit = (1440-960)/ (70-40)

= 480/30

= 16 per unit

Step 3: Calculate fixed cost

Fixed costs can be found by deducting the total variable cost for a given activity level (i.e. 70 or 40) from the total cost of that activity level.

Fixed cost = 1440 - (16 x 70) = 320

Step 4: Calculate the total variable cost for new activity

Simply multiplying the variable cost per unit (Step 2) by the number of units expected to be produced in Nov gives us the total variable cost for that month.

Total variable cost = 16 x 51 = $ 816

Step 5: Calculate the total IT cost

Simply adding the fixed cost (Step 3) and variable cost (Step 4) gives us the total cost of in November.

Total cost = 320 + 816 = 1136
